Fortescue Metals Group | Oil, Gas and Chemicals | 11910 | $11.7B | Australia | Solarwinds | SolarWinds Orion Platform | Remote Monitoring and Management | 2018 | n/a | In 2018 Fortescue Metals Group deployed SolarWinds Orion Platform for Remote Monitoring and Management across its communications and production network functions. The implementation concentrated on developing monitoring network maps in SolarWinds Orion Platform and on configuring network and power telemetry for remote solar powered sites, including Maximum Power Point Tracking devices, and adapting CISCO devices as operational requirements changed. Operational modules emphasized device discovery and topology mapping, alerting and monitoring workflows, and remote configuration management to support routine troubleshooting and maintenance. Integrations were implemented directly against network infrastructure components including CISCO wireless, CISCO routing and switching, backhaul links from Cambium, SAF and Ubiquity, and TETRA radio equipment from Sepura and Damm Tetra Flex. Governance and operational processes incorporated WHS compliance, development of safe working procedures, KPI tracking for teams, and structured technician tasking to align monitoring outputs with planned work and ongoing production network improvement activities. | |
